- President’s Report
- New foundational document to add to CV PTA Mission
- PTA Position Statement: Working in Partnership With Our Schools
- Can be found at www.centralvalleypta.org
- Outlines how the PTA works in collaboration with the school, but as an independent organization with our own governance, finances, communication, and decision-making to ensure a healthy and productive partnership.
- Only the PTA executive board may initiate and approve PTA-sponsored events. Administrators, teachers, and general members are certainly encouraged to propose ideas, but the PTA executive board must authorize PTA events.

- Field Trips
- We’ve increased and modified the field trip budget to cover $15 per student in each grade, for a maximum of $2,800 per grade.
- The PTA fully funds the field trips for each grade; therefore, we have compiled a list of pre-approved locations and options.
- The school will be responsible for transportation costs.
